Why Bariatric Surgery Is About More Than Weight Loss
Obesity is a chronic disease that affects nearly every system in the body. For many patients, it’s not just about extra weight—it’s about daily fatigue, joint pain, elevated blood pressure, insulin resistance, breathing problems, and the emotional toll of living in a body that doesn’t feel like home.
Bariatric surgery, when paired with ongoing medical support and lifestyle changes, can lead to improvements in:
- Type 2 diabetes management
- Cardiovascular health
- Sleep apnea symptoms
- Mobility and joint strain
- Reproductive health and fertility
- Mental health and self-image
In many cases, patients are able to reduce or even eliminate the need for medications related to blood pressure, blood sugar, or cholesterol. But perhaps just as meaningful are the everyday victories: walking upstairs without pain, playing with grandchildren, or fitting into clothes that haven’t zipped in years.
The Turning Point: When Diet and Exercise Aren’t Enough
Many people considering bariatric surgery have spent years—or even decades—trying to lose weight through traditional methods. They’ve counted calories, joined programs, followed meal plans, worked with personal trainers, and still seen the weight return. That’s because for individuals with severe obesity, the problem often goes deeper than willpower or habits.
Bariatric surgery changes how the body processes food and regulates hunger. It can reset the biological obstacles that make long-term weight loss nearly impossible for some people. When these physical changes are combined with guided support and education, patients finally gain the momentum needed for lasting change.

When Is the Right Time to Consider Bariatric Surgery?
If you’ve been struggling with obesity and related health conditions, and diet and exercise haven’t led to lasting change, it may be time to explore surgical options. This doesn’t mean you’ve failed—it means you’re ready for a different approach, supported by medical science and a team who understands what you’re up against.
You may be a good candidate if:
- Your BMI is 35 or higher and you have weight-related health conditions
- You’re ready to make lasting dietary and lifestyle changes
- You’re seeking a path to better health—not just weight loss
For those who qualify, bariatric surgery can provide the reset your body needs to finally make sustainable progress.
